Narrative:
Shot down by flak.

Operated with a five man crew:-
Pilot : Flight Lieutenant Bernard Alexander Gumbley DFM RNZAF NZ/414614 [Killed]
Flying Officer Edwin Alfred Barnett RAFVR 53823 (NCO:577274 : Commission Gazetted Tuesday 11 January, 1944) [Killed]
Flying Officer George Bell RAFVR 185065 (NCO:1003227 : Commission Gazetted Tuesday 07 November, 1944) [Killed]
Flying Officer Kenneth Gill CdeG DFC RAFVR 155097 (NCO:1438901 : Commission Gazetted Tuesday 21 September, 1943) [Killed]
Flight Lieutenant Joseph Charles Randon RAFVR 134673 (NCO:1443477 : Commission Gazetted Tuesday 09 February, 1943) [Killed]

Associated [rank unknown] Sydney Grimes, Gumbley's mid-upper gunner, did not go on the raid as the turret and other equipment had been removed so that the aircraft could carry the Grand Slam bomb.
